Oncocyte Provides an Update on the Rapid Growth of DetermaRx™ Physician Adoption and Testing Volume

Testing volume for DetermaRx™ doubled from Q1 2020 to Q2 2020 despite challenging COVID-19 macroenvironment

IRVINE, Calif., July 14, 2020 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Oncocyte Corporation (NYSE American: OCX), a molecular diagnostics company with a mission to provide actionable answers at critical decision points across the cancer care continuum, today provided an update on the global growth and adoption of its DetermaRx™ diagnostic test. DetermaRx is a treatment stratification test for use in lung cancer patients whose tumors have been surgically removed. The test identifies which patients are at high risk for lung cancer recurrence, and therefore may benefit from adjuvant chemotherapy. It is the only predictive treatment test for early stage lung cancer. DetermaRx received a final coverage decision in June 2020, securing reimbursement for Stage I and IIA non-small cell lung cancer Medicare patients.

Physician adoption of DetermaRx has grown throughout the first half of 2020. Oncocyte has onboarded 40 hospitals for test ordering across the country, and testing volume doubled from the first quarter to the second quarter of 2020, despite the COVID-19 pandemic. The number of ordering physicians grew significantly in the second quarter as compared with the first quarter, and the physician reorder rate has been high, at 60%. The company believes this growth has been aided by virtual physician education programs, which have been attended by over 1800 medical oncologists and thoracic surgeons through the end of the second quarter. Additionally, Oncocyte has recently resumed face-to-face meetings with healthcare practitioners where permitted and has begun to receive payment for claims submitted to commercial payers.

Padma Sundar, Senior Vice President, Commercial at Oncocyte added, “Studies show that DetermaRx identifies 1 in 3 patients as having a high risk of cancer recurrence after surgery. Without chemotherapy treatment, less than half of these high-risk patients are expected to survive 5 years. However, if high risk patients are treated with adjuvant chemotherapy, their odds of survival may improve to over 90%. Case studies presented by medical oncologists and thoracic surgeons at our KOL speaker events suggest that physicians see significant clinical utility in DetermaRx and have already begun to change their patient management plans based on test results, including adding adjuvant chemotherapy and increasing surveillance in patients identified as high risk.
